Skip to Content

Archived discussions are read-only. Learn more about SAP Q&A

# symbol in string after base64 encoding/decoding


We are sending XML files from our ERP to another SAP system. In order to send those files we first encode them, insert encoded text into SOAP message body and then send to a webservice that deals with forwarding the request to our target system. However there is a slight mistake in encoding the xml file - after decoding there appears to be a "#" symbol in the very beginning of the file. I've debugged the encoding process multiple times and this symbol does not exist there before encoding. This doesn't necessarily mean that there is a "#" symbol in the file. It could be newline or some other kind of symbol yet I used CONDENSE on that string and it doesn't make the problem go away. Has anybody else had this problem in the past?

I should also add that the files being read are BCM Batch payment files that are stored in TemSe.



If you write the file as plain text to some share folder do you have this problem ?

Do you see the character in debug ? if yes find out the hex code.



0 View this answer in context
Not what you were looking for? View more on this topic or Ask a question